Master of Science [M.S] Project Management

  • The Master of Science(M.Sc) in Project Management at Boston University is a 2-year program.
  • Students have the option to choose a program as online or on-campus.
  • The program consists of a total of 40 credits for the Master of Science in Project Management.
  • Some of the main courses students go through in this program are:
    • Financial Concepts
    • Global Supply Chains
    • Project Management
    • Project Communications Management
    • Project Risk and Cost Management
    • Project and Program Governance
    • Agile Project Management
  • The average salary goes up to 91,370 USD after completing this program.
  • The MSc in Project Management is also accredited by the Project Management Institute (PMI) Global Accreditation Center for Project Management Education Programs.
  • The Graduation rate of Boston University is 87%.
  • The student-faculty ratio of this college is 10:1.
  • The acceptance rate of Boston University is 22%.
  • Boston University ranked #42 among national universities by U.S News and World Report.

Academic Eligibility: 

  • Applicants to master’s degree and graduate certificate programs must have earned a bachelor’s degree from a regionally accredited institution (or the international equivalent) prior to enrollment.
  • Students required an average grade of 3.0. (83 to 86% or B grade)

Language Requirments:

  • Students whose official language is not English are required to submit IELTS or TOEFL scores.
